New York City is perhaps the most diverse city in the world. When traveling the United States this is one city you must visit. Upon arriving on your New York City vacation, you and your family will be astounded at the millions of things there are to do and see in the city. One ideal stop to kick off your vacation is the Empire State Building. Now the tallest building of the New York City skyline, the Empire State Building gives tourists the opportunity to take in a spectacular view of Long Island and the surrounding area from its 86th floor observatory. If you continue on Fifth Avenue you will come to Rockefeller Center, another famous New York City vacation spot. If you visit during the winter months, you will find the famous giant Christmas tree here at Rockefeller Center and the ice skating rink in front of it.

Another site that you must visit during your vacation is Times Square. Times Square has long been one of the most well known places in New York City. You will recognize it as the place where the famous New Year’s Eve ball drops each year. If this is one of your first New York City vacations you might want to consider taking a guided tour, as finding your own way around the city can be overwhelming for newcomers. Whether you choose to tour by boat, bike, bus or helicopter, you will find a tour that suits your needs in New York. Whatever tour you choose, you will undoubtedly be astounded by all the sights to see on your New York City vacation.

Want to give your kids a history lesson and a fun family vacation all mixed into one? Try Boston, where an abundant amount of the country’s history is right at your fingertips. Lodging and airfare to Boston will be your biggest expense because most of the city’s attractions are within walking distance. If you stay inside the city make sure you are within a reasonable distance to the Freedom Trail, a two and a half mile walk takes you past and sometimes through the city’s most historical landmarks. There is plenty to see and do in Boston from taking in a show at the giant Omni Theater within the city’s Science Museum to watching a Boston Red Sox game at the historic Fenway Park. You will not find yourself bored in Beantown.
